Claim Of Failure To Get FDA Approval Ruled Preempted In Mississippi Device Case

(January 29, 2016, 9:25 AM EST) -- ABERDEEN, Miss. — A federal orthopedic device plaintiff on Jan. 25 filed a notice of appeal of a Mississippi federal judge’s Jan. 14 order granting summary judgment in a spinal device case after finding that the plaintiff’s remaining claim of alleged failure to get federal approval is preempted (Rocky Estes v. Lanx, Inc., et al., No. 14-52, N.D. Miss., Aberdeen Div.; 2016 U.S. Dist. LEXIS 4857)....
